I thought I was done craftin' for today... but I remembered the existence of my ScorPal, and decided I should dust it off, plus I needed to make a special card for one of my boss' 40th birthday!! Coincidentally, we share the same birthday :)
I used Crate Paper's Emma's Shoppe Collection, Martha Stewart edge punch, Sew Easy twine, Dollarstore bling and an ADORABLE Recollections flower. There are two pockets on the card front, the first has a tag in it with sentiment (see below for detail), the second I will probably put a giftcard in.


I wanted to recognize her 40th birthday, but wanted to be subtle about it! I think you can tell - I didn't have stamps large enough, so I just cut out '40', inked the backs a bit, pressed the ink on my scalloped oval, and then went over the numbers with my clear Spica for some added sparkle. I think that 40 IS fabulous, so this sentiment works perfectly :)
